Job Overview

The Hardware Coordinator plays a pivotal role in overseeing the management of day-to-day operations across data centres, ensuring optimal equipment performance and high-quality customer service.

  • Supervise hardware activities including installations, removals, moves, changes, and decommissions of IT, Security, and Networking equipment.
  • Monitor, analyze, and improve equipment performance, data centre environments, and procedural compliance.
  • Maintain accurate documentation, asset records, site diagrams, and reports while supporting problem/change identification and resolution.
  • Collaborate with support teams and skill groups to ensure seamless delivery of hardware coordination activities.
  • Provide business and non-business hours support through shared on-call arrangements.
  • Recommend and implement efficiency improvements to processes, procedures, and service delivery.
Essential Skills and Qualifications
  • Hands-on experience in Windows and Linux server administration.
  • Experience with networking hardware and cabling standards.
  • Experience within data centre facilities and environmental monitoring tools.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el, Access, Project, and Word.
  • Strong problem-solving, analytical thinking, and commun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and participate in on-call rotations.
Critical Experience Requirements
  • Proven track record managing hardware and infrastructure within data centre environments.
  • Experience liaising across multiple teams and managing service delivery standards.
  • Demonstrated ability to maintain compliance, procedural accuracy, and operational efficiency.
